The fan-made gaming community frequently revisits nostalgic childhood franchises, transforming innocent animated series into complex, mature experiences. One project that has generated significant discussion within niche gaming circles is . This fan project takes the beloved characters from Fujiko F. Fujio’s iconic manga and anime series and places them into an entirely different, adult-oriented context.
The gameplay alternates between point-and-click exploration, interactive text choices, and simple 2D platforming or puzzle-solving. Players must manage Nobita's daily schedule, interact with characters to unlock new dialogue options, and correctly deploy specific gadgets from Doraemon’s inventory to trigger narrative milestones.
